Ac3Ce is a ceramic compound in the actinide-cerium system, representing a rare-earth doped actinide material of primary interest in nuclear materials research rather than conventional engineering applications. This material belongs to an experimental class of ceramics studied for fundamental understanding of actinide chemistry, crystal structure, and potential nuclear fuel or waste form applications. Its development and characterization are driven by nuclear science investigations rather than widespread industrial deployment.
